Key Differences

In short — Core i7-6950X outperforms the cheaper Core i7-950 on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ing Core i7-950 is a better bang for your buck. The better performing Core i7-6950X is 2555 days newer than the cheaper Core i7-950.

Advantages of Intel Core i7-950

  • Up to 80% cheaper than Core i7-6950X - $100.0 vs $499.0
  • Up to 76% better value when playing World of Warcraft than Core i7-6950X - $0.65 vs $2.76 per FPS
  • Consumes up to 7% less energy than Intel Core i7-6950X - 130 vs 140 Watts

Advantages of Intel Core i7-6950X

  • Performs up to 17% better in World of Warcraft than Core i7-950 - 181 vs 155 FPS
  •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Core i7-950 - 20 vs 8 threads
